‘Hypocrisy’ to Attack International Criminal Court for Netanyahu Warrant

Representative Alexandria Ocasio-Cortez (D-NY) said Wednesday on MSNBC’s “All In” that it was “hypocrisy” to attack the International Criminal Court’s chief prosecutor requesting arrest warrants for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u and Hamas leaders for alleged war crimes.

Host Chris Hayes said, “There was bipartisan calls in the Senate to work on legislation to essentially sanction the International Criminal Court for that arrest warrant towards Netanyahu. Antony Blinken said that he would be amenable to working with a bipartisan group of senators. Would you be interested in bipartisan legislation to sanction the International Criminal Court for it’s arrest warrant of Benjamin Netanyahu?”

Ocasio-Cortez said, “Absolutely not. Absolutely not. I will associate myself with some of our strongest allies as well as other members within the United States…
